Exploring Sandankyo: A Natural Wonder
Sandankyo is a remarkable formation carved by the Shibaki River. Recognized as a scenic spot since 1925, it’s a place where nature’s artistry is on full display. The promenade along the ravine invites gentle walks through lush greenery, ancient rocks, and the soothing sound of flowing water. Many reviews specifically highlight the well-maintained pathways, making the walk accessible and enjoyable for most visitors, including those as young as six.
The Water Experience: Boat Rides and Waterfalls
What sets this tour apart is the opportunity to ride on a boat across the clear streams, offering a slow-paced, immersive view of the landscape. Many visitors remark that the boat ride provides a relaxing vantage point to watch the series of five waterfalls, which vary in size and character. Expect to see formations that feel almost timeless, carved over centuries, while the water’s clarity allows you to observe the ancient rocks beneath.
Guests have described the scenery as constantly changing with the seasons—spring blossoms, lush summer greenery, vibrant autumn leaves, or a stark, snow-dusted landscape in winter—making each visit unique. The waterfalls, the lush greenery, and the tranquil streams combine to create what many consider the most picturesque scenery in Japan.

FAQs
How early does the tour start?
The tour begins at 7:30 am, with hotel pickup included, so plan to be ready around that time.
Is this tour suitable for children?
Yes, the minimum age is six years, making it suitable for family outings, especially since walking and boat rides are relaxed and scenic.
What’s included in the price?
All taxes, fees, handling charges, transportation via bus and streetcar, guide services, boat rides, and admission to Sandankyo are covered.
Can I cancel the t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 6 days in advance for a full refund. Cancellations within that window are not eligible for a refund unless the tour is canceled due to weather.
What should I bring?
Comfortable walking shoes, weather-appropriate clothing, water, and a camera. Food and drinks aren’t included, so consider packing some snacks.
Is the guide available to answer questions on-site?
Absolutely, the professional English-speaking guide is there to provide insights and answer your questions during the entire trip.
What if the weather is bad?
The tour requires good weather; if canceled due to po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
How long is the actual time at Sandankyo?
Approximately four hours, giving you plenty of time to enjoy the boat ride, walk, and take photos without feeling rushed.
